diff --git a/c/src/lib/libcpu/mips/mongoosev/duart/README.mguart b/c/src/lib/libcpu/mips/mongoosev/duart/README.mguart new file mode 100644 index 0000000000..77264ed279 --- /dev/null +++ b/c/src/lib/libcpu/mips/mongoosev/duart/README.mguart @@ -0,0 +1,105 @@ +# +# $Id$ +# + +Configuration Table Use +======================= + +sDeviceName + + The name of this device. + +deviceType + + This field must be SERIAL_MG5UART. + +pDeviceFns + + The device interface control table. This may be: + + mg5uart_fns for interrupt driven IO + + mg5uart_fns_polled for polled IO + +deviceProbe + + This is the address of the routine which probes to see if the device + is present. + +pDeviceFlow + + This field is ignored as hardware flow control is not currently supported. + +ulMargin + + This is currently unused. + +ulHysteresis + + This is currently unused. + +pDeviceParams + + This is set to the default settings. + +ulCtrlPort1 + + This field is the address of the command register shared by both ports. + +ulCtrlPort2 + + This field is the address of the port being used. + +ulDataPort + + This field is set to MG5UART_PORTA or MG5UART_PORTB. + +getRegister +setRegister + + These do NOT follow standard conventions and are ignored. + The register address routines are hard-coded as this is + an on-CPU part and assumed to provide a 32-bit wide interface. + +getData + + This is address of the RX buffer register. + +setData + + This is address of the TX buffer register. + +ulClock + + baudRate Clock + +ulIntVector + + This is the interrupt vector number associated with this chip. + +Example: + +#if (CONSOLE_USE_INTERRUPTS) +#define MG5UART_FUNCTIONS &mg5uart_fns +#else +#define MG5UART_FUNCTIONS &mg5uart_fns_polled +#endif + +{ + "/dev/com0", /* sDeviceName */ + SERIAL_MG5UART, /* deviceType */ + MG5UART_FUNCTIONS, /* pDeviceFns */ + NULL, /* deviceProbe, assume it is there */ + NULL, /* pDeviceFlow */ + 16, /* ulMargin */ + 8, /* ulHysteresis */ + (void *) NULL, /* NULL */ /* pDeviceParams */ + MONGOOSEV_PERIPHERAL_COMMAND_REGISTER, /* ulCtrlPort1 */ + MONGOOSEV_UART0_BASE, /* ulCtrlPort2 */ + MG5UART_UART0, /* ulDataPort */ + mg5uart_get_register, /* getRegister */ + mg5uart_set_register, /* setRegister */ + NULL, /* unused */ /* getData */ + NULL, /* unused */ /* setData */ + 12000000, /* ulClock */ + MONGOOSEV_IRQ_UART0_RX_FRAME_ERROR /* ulIntVector -- base for port */ +} + |
